APA 7 quick rules this tool follows
- Authors: Lastname, F. M., with an ampersand before the final author.
- Year in parentheses; include month and day when available.
- Titles in sentence case. Journal and book titles are italicized and Title Case.
- Prefer DOI links (https://doi.org/...) when available; otherwise use a stable URL.
Example (journal article)
Smith, J., & Lee, A. (2023). Effects of caffeine on memory. Journal of Cognitive Studies, 12(3), 45–59. https://doi.org/10.1234/jcs.2023.12345
